Installation






INSTALLATION






NOTE:
All suspension torques should be made with the full vehicle weight on the ground being supported by the tires.

1. Position the spring (3) and isolator (2) on the axle and align into the spring upper pocket.

2. Carefully raise the rear axle into place.





3. Position both the lower control arms (4) into the rear axle brackets and loosely install the new bolts (2) with new nuts.

4. Position both the upper control arms (3) into the rear axle brackets and loosely install the new bolts (1) with new nuts.





5. Position the rear track bar (2) to the rear axle bracket and loosely install the bolt (1).





6. Position both the rear shock absorbers (2) to the axle brackets and loosely install the rear shock absorber bolts (1).





7. Remove the axle lift.

NOTE:
The stabilizer bar must be centered with equal spacing on both sides.

8. Position the stabilizer bar (2) to the rear axle and install and tighten the bolts (1) to 65 Nm (48 ft. lbs.).





9. Position the park brake cable back to the rear axle.

10. Install the park brake cable bolt (1) on the upper control arm bracket and tighten to 22 Nm (16 ft. lbs.).





11. Install the upper park brake cable bolt (1) to the rear axle (2) and tighten to 22 Nm (16 ft. lbs.).





12. Install the rear cable (3) into the tensioner rods behind the rear of the brake assemblies.

13. Pull the park brake cable springs (1) back until the cable end fitting tabs lock into place.

NOTE:
Pull on the cable to ensure that it is locked into place.






14. Install the rear driveshaft. .

15. Connect the axle vent hose (1) and clamp (2) to the axle (3).





16. Position the calipers (2) back onto the brake rotors and install and tighten the adapter plate bolts (1) to 135 Nm (100 ft.lbs).





17. Position the rear wheel speed sensors (2) to the brake caliper adapters.

18. Install the mounting bolts (1) to the wheel speed sensor (4) and tighten to 24 Nm (18 ft.lbs).

19. Connect the rear wheel speed sensor electrical connectors (3).

20. Install the rear wheels. .

21. Lower the vehicle.

22. If equipped with air suspension, with a scan tool, using the routines under Air Suspension Control Module (ASCM), performed the following:
- Command the vehicle to normal ride height.

- Run the Air Mass Calculation routine on the air suspension system.

- If necessary, add to the system or deflate to atmosphere using the ASCM routines, then repeat the Air Mass Calculation routine again until the system responds with Air Mass OK (188-216 bar-liters) 2726-3132 psi.

- Enable the air suspension system.





23. Tighten the upper (1) and lower control arm (2) to 300 Nm (221 ft.lbs.).





24. Tighten the track bar mounting bolt to 155 Nm (114.5 ft. lbs.).





25. Tighten shock bolt (1) to 136 Nm (100.5 ft. lbs.).
